Overview

Bimini Bait Shack in Fort Myers has accumulated 270 violations across 26 inspections since 2016, averaging 10.4 per visit. The facility's top recurring issues are clean multi-use utensils, proper hand and arm washing, and employee health reporting, each cited 15 to 16 times. In June and July 2020, inspectors conducted four consecutive inspections within a week, documenting repeated high-priority violations and administrative complaints before enforcement action ceased. A single fire safety violation was documented in 2021 for a leaking sprinkler system underneath the building.

Summary generated from Florida DBPR public inspection records.
